Plan, coordinate and participate in the establishment and operation of a specialized program and/or activity at Duke University, planning methods and developing systems in accordance with predetermined goals and objectives.

Work Performed

Work closely with Duke Customers by reviewing and processing electronic requisition/carts into purchase orders utilizing SAP and/or the web based Buy@Duke system.  (Following all Procurement policies regarding preapproval guidelines based upon commodities as well as reviewing for all documentation guidelines for Federal and Non-Federally sponsored codes.) 

Work closely with internal Duke University and Health System departments & Accounts Payable to obtain the proper Vendor Registration paperwork to set up any new vendors (including Domestic, Foreign and any Independent Contractors).

Provide Customer Support to departmental end-users for purchase order maintenance and Commitment Removals.

Work with AP to Resolve and complete Work Flows for price blocks on invoices in a timely matter.

Develop and implement appropriate information systems in support of program activities and provide adequate reference of data, documentation of procedures and processes and evaluation of program results.

Maintain liaison with appropriate personnel, University Departments and outside sources to obtain and provide pertinent information and to answer inquiries concerning program activities.

Compile and analyze information in support of program activities; prepare reports and analyses setting forth progress, adverse trends and appropriate recommendations and conclusions.

Plan and schedule work priorities in accordance with program goals and objectives and deadlines. Plan and execute the distribution of reports and information as required.

Advise supervisor on the status of current activities, additional or expanded program requirements and appropriate recommendations for solution to problems.

Assist in determining budgetary recommendations and requirements; monitor, verify and reconcile expenditure of budgeted program accounts. Perform other related duties incidental to the work described herein.

Education/Training:

Work requires knowledge of basic mathematical, research and communications principles normally acquired through two years of postsecondary education.


Experience:

Work generally requires three years of clerical or research experience to acquire skills in administrative or project research responsibilities as well as accepted office organization, communications and research practices.

A bachelor's degree in a field of study directly related to the specific position may be substituted for the education and two years of the experience requirement.

OR AN EQUIVALENT COMBINATION OF RELEVANT EDUCATION AND/OR EXPERIENCE
